Manual Extract:
The axle assemblies have three main functions; to transmit the out-going twisting force (torque) at 90° to the left and right of its input direction; increase the input torque through reduction gearing and provide a means of securing the wheels and at the same time, supporting the tractor. To each of these main functions several secondary requirements are added suggesting a complex piece of machinery. In reality, each axle uses a minimum of parts to accomplish its many functions. Simplicity of design increases reliability and provides easy servicing.
Both axles are full floating, double reduction type. The axles are rigidly attached to their supporting members; the front main frame in the case of the front axle and an oscillating cradle for the rear. The cradle in turn, is pinned to the rear main frame. The first gear reduction takes place in the differential; the second in the planetaries.
Each wheel revolves on two tapered roller bearings mounted on the axle spindle. The axles are full floating in that none of the weight is supported by, or transmitted to, the axle shafts. All weight on the axle is supported by the wheels, bearing and axle housing.
